Output e30e3401d21c8fbf64fa0eb4912975ea8442cdc51cbfeb08abe9f4fc91a99c3a:0

value
23000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adfb35c7c0e8e31758542e47c511154e8d417d90 OP_EQUAL
address
3HYwm7VSNHKWh3T6yy5doQgbwviXANXZyw
transaction
e30e3401d21c8fbf64fa0eb4912975ea8442cdc51cbfeb08abe9f4fc91a99c3a
confirmations
233838
spent
true